In 1903, Minnie Lavada Camp entered the world in Hopeful, Talladega Co, AL, born to Nathaniel Christopher Columbus Camp And Lucy Arleen Lena Adams. In 1900, Minnie Lavada Camp resided in Munford, Talladega, Alabama, USA. In 1910, Minnie Lavada Camp resided in Precinct 18, Talladega, Alabama, USA. Minnie Lavada Camp passed away in 1980 in Talladega, Talladega, Alabama.
